AM engineering

Daytime groundwave contours, critical-hours analysis, nighttime interference-free studies, skywave contours, and nighttime limit work for directional facilities.

FM, translator, and LPFM

Contour and allocation studies using protected and interfering facilities, translator rules, NCE protections, channel searches, spacing requirements, and FCC propagation curves.

Designed around FCC engineering methods

Transparent inputs. Repeatable calculations.

Spectrum Lab is built to keep the engineering path visible. Study results retain the subject and compare facilities, terrain source, conductivity data, ruleset, calculation version, and generated contours so a result can be reviewed later.

  • FCC curve families and published propagation references
  • Multiple terrain datasets, including GLOBE 30 arc-second and higher-resolution options
  • M3 conductivity data with the ability to enter field measurements
  • Stored profiles and contours to reduce repeat processing

Spectrum Monitor

Know when a station's spectrum changes.

After each daily FCC database update, Spectrum Monitor reruns your station's study and checks it against the previous baseline. It identifies and notifies you of new affecting stations, removals, and facility changes. These daily studies can also reveal station upgrade opportunities.
